Gregory (Greg) Dennis Swartz, 76, of McAllen, TX, died on November 24, 2025, at Doctors Hospital at Renaissance in Edinburg, TX. His death followed a short illness due to strokes caused by kidney cancer.

Gregory was born on February 21, 1949, in Creston, Iowa, to Norma and Clarence Swartz. He grew up on a farm near Hebron, Iowa, and graduated from Orient-Macksburg High School in Orient, IA. He went on to receive a bachelor's degree in accounting and economics from Buena Vista University, in Storm Lake, Iowa. He married his high school sweetheart, Jean Rogers, on July 17, 1971, at the Methodist Church in Macksburg, IA. After beginning his career as a junior accountant with Deloitte, Haskins and Sells in Omaha, NE, he earned a Master of BusinessAdministration from Creighton University in Omaha, NE, and began work as an Internal Auditor for S. Riekes and Sons in Omaha, NE.

After four years, Greg found that accounting was not his passion. With the birth of their son, Andrew, in 1975, they started both a family and a business, Homestead Decorating, in Winterset, IA. Here Greg could pursue his true passion for home decorating and remodeling. In 1982 Gregory built on another interest when he and some friends opened The Computer Tree in Creston, Iowa, which he managed.

Always flexible, a souring economy required Greg to pivot back to accounting in 1986 and move the family from Winterset, IA, to El Paso, TX; then Saltillo, Mexico; and finally McAllen, TX. Over the next 25 years Greg served as General Manager for El Paso Assemblies (1986-1988); General Manager of Echlin De Saltillo, Mexico (1988-91); Plant Manager, ITT Automotive, Rio Bravo, Mexico (1991-1997); Division Operations Manager (1997-1999); and Director of Operations for TRW Corporations, Reynosa, Mexico. Before retiring, Greg also worked as Plant Manager for SEMCO Manufacturing in Pharr, TX.

In 2011, Greg found his favorite job-retired! Spending time with his two grandchildren was his favorite pastime. He also managed and maintained several rental properties. An avid woodworker, Greg used the skills he learned in Homestead Decorating to remodel most of his rentals. Other wood working projects for their house included building kitchen cabinets and constructing a front door with stained glass. Special projects for his grandchildren featured a rocking horse for his grandson, a doll house for his granddaughter, and a playhouse. He and Jean loved to travel and visited all 50 states, many Canadian provinces, New Zealand, and several European counties. Until two days before he was admitted to the hospital, Greg logged three miles each day on the neighborhood hike/bike trail.

Greg is survived by his wife, Jean Rogers Swartz of McAllen, TX; his son, Andrew Swartz, of McAllen, TX; and his two grandchildren David Swartz and Ava Swartz.

Greg was preceded in death by his mother, Norma Andrews Swartz, and his father, Clarence Swartz.
